From 0988e665e936d0c2c861dcd652bff9817e9446bf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Junio C Hamano Date: Fri, 29 Oct 2021 13:48:58 -0700 Subject: Revert "logmsg_reencode(): warn when iconv() fails" This reverts commit fd680bc5 (logmsg_reencode(): warn when iconv() fails, 2021-08-27). Throwing a warning for each and every commit that gets reencoded, without allowing a way to squelch, would make it unpleasant for folks who have to deal with an ancient part of the history in an old project that used wrong encoding in the commits. --- t/t4210-log-i18n.sh | 7 ------- 1 file changed, 7 deletions(-) (limited to 't') diff --git a/t/t4210-log-i18n.sh b/t/t4210-log-i18n.sh index 0141f36e33..d2dfcf164e 100755 --- a/t/t4210-log-i18n.sh +++ b/t/t4210-log-i18n.sh @@ -131,11 +131,4 @@ do fi done -test_expect_success 'log shows warning when conversion fails' ' - enc=this-encoding-does-not-exist && - git log -1 --encoding=$enc 2>err && - echo "warning: unable to reencode commit to ${SQ}${enc}${SQ}" >expect && - test_cmp expect err -' - test_done -- cgit v1.3-5-g9baa
